/* all frame's style */

body, ul, ol, li, h1, h2, h3, h4, h5, h6, p, dl, dt, dd {

	margin:0px;

	padding:0px;

}

body {

	font-size:12px;

	background:#FFFFFF;

	color:#000000;

	font-family:Tahoma;
	/*background:url(/image/bg-chunjie110125.jpg) no-repeat center 0;*/

}



#plink {

	width:100%;

	margin:0px;

	padding:0px;

	font-size:12px;

	background:#F8F8F8;

	border-bottom:#E6E6E6 1px solid;

	height:22px;

	

}

#plink_padder{

    width:910px;

	margin:0 auto;

	color:#067097;

}

#plink_padder span.sp1 {

	width:450px;

	float:right;

	color:#738197;

	line-height:22px;

	margin:0px;

	padding:0px;

	

}

#plink_padder span.sp1 a{

  background:url(/pc/images/graydot.gif) no-repeat right center;

	float:right;

	padding:0px 10px;

}

#plink_padder span.sp1 a.sp1a{

  background:url(/pc/images/graydot.gif) no-repeat right center;

	  float:right;

		  padding:0 0 0 10px;

}

#plink_padder span.sp2 {

	float:right;

	margin:0px;

	padding:0px;

	line-height:22px;

}

#top img{

     width:366px;

	 height:85px;

	 float:left;

}

.nav {

	width:910px;

	height:36px;

	background:url(/cyclone/images/navbgnew1125.gif);

	margin:0 auto;

}

.nav span {

	float:left;

	padding:0px 0px 0px 30px;

}

.nav span a.select {

	background:url(/qqpinyin/images/navbutton.gif) no-repeat;

	

	height:32px;

	line-height:32px;

	float:left;

	text-align:center;

	margin:4px 0px 0px 2px;
	padding:0px 7px 0px 7px;

	display:inline;

	color:#000000;

	font-size:14px;

	font-weight:bold;

	text-decoration:none;

}

.nav span a.unselect {

	

	height:28px;

	line-height:28px;

	float:left;

	text-align:center;

	margin:4px 0px 0px 2px!important;
	padding:0px 8px 0px 8px;


	display:inline;

	color:#FFFFFF;

	font-size:14px;

	font-weight:bold;

	text-decoration:none;

}

.nav span a.select:hover {

	text-decoration:none;

}

#tab_one {

	display:block;

}

#tab_two {

	display:none;

}

#toplink {

	float:right;

	padding:28px 0 0 0;

	font-size:14px;

	color:#067097;

}

.subnav {

	width:910px;

	height:26px;

	line-height:26px;

	margin:0 auto;

	padding:0px;

}

.subnav span {

	float:left;

	padding:0 0 0 80px;

}

.subnav span a {

	width:80px;

	float:left;

}

.subnav span a.a1 {

	width:105px;

	float:left;

}

.subnav span a.a2 {

	width:90px;

	float:left;

}



.subnav span p{

	width:80px;

	float:left;

	font-weight:bold;

}

/* foot's style */

.footer01 {

	float:left;

	clear:both;

	width:100%;

	margin:20px 0 0 0;

	line-height:24px;

	padding:10px 0px;

	color:#BCBCBC;

	text-align:center;

}

.footer01 a:link, .footer01 a:visited, .footer01 a:active {

	color:#BCBCBC;

	text-decoration:none;

}

.footer01 a:hover {

	color:black;

	text-decoration:underline;

}

.footer01_border {

	padding-top:20px;

}

/* same's style */

#main {

	width:100%;

}

#top, .content {

	width:910px;

	margin:0 auto;

	padding-top:8px;
   
}


#top ul {



	padding-top:30px;
	padding-right:30px;
	height:58px;
}

.bannerbg {

	width:910px;

	margin:0 auto;

	height:218px;


}

.blueline {

	background:url(/qqpinyin/images/blueline.gif) no-repeat;

	margin:0 auto;

	width:910px;

	height:4px;

}

.left {

	width:560px;

	float:left;
	margin-left: 8px;

}

.right {

	width:290px;

	float:right;

}

.padder {

	margin:0px 20px;

	padding:10px 0px 20px 0px;

	display:inline-block;

}

.padder_u{

	margin:0px 20px;

	padding:10px 0px;

}

.border {

	float:left;

	width:100%;

}

.s_t_zj {

	background:url(/qqpinyin/images/corners.gif) no-repeat;

	width:7px;

	height:7px;

	float:left;

	overflow:hidden;

}

.s_t_yj {

	background:url(/qqpinyin/images/corners.gif) no-repeat -7px 0px;

	width:7px;

	height:7px;

	float:left;

	overflow:hidden;

}

.s_b_zj {

	background:url(/qqpinyin/images/corners.gif) no-repeat -14px 0px;

	width:7px;

	height:7px;

	float:left;

	overflow:hidden;

}

.s_b_yj {

	background:url(/qqpinyin/images/corners.gif) no-repeat -21px 0px;

	width:7px;

	height:7px;

	float:left;

	overflow:hidden;

}

.h_title {

	width:910px;

	margin:0 auto;

	padding:5px 0 0 0;

	line-height:25px;

	color:#21659A;

}

.h_title a{width:70px;}

.h_title p{color:#000000;font-weight:bold;}



.title {

	width:100%;

	float:left;

	border-bottom:#E6E5E5 1px solid;

	line-height: 30px;
margin-bottom: 10px;

}

.title span {

	float:right;

	line-height:24px;

}



/* left_frame's style */

.l_top, .l_mid, .l_bottom {

	width:100%;

	float:left;


}

.l_t_mid {

	border-top:#C2D4DE 1px solid;

	width:576px;

	height:6px;

	float:left;

	overflow:hidden;

}

.l_b_mid {

	border-bottom:#C2D4DE 1px solid;

	width:576px;

	height:6px;

	float:left;

	overflow:hidden;

}

.l_mid {

	width:100%;

	border:#C2D4DE 1px solid;

	

}

/* right_frame's style */

.r_top, .r_mid, .r_bottom {

	width:100%;

	float:left;


}

.r_t_mid {

	border-top:#C2D4DE 1px solid;

	width:296px;

	height:6px;

	float:left;

	overflow:hidden;

}

.r_b_mid {

	border-bottom:#C2D4DE 1px solid;

	width:296px;

	height:6px;

	float:left;

	overflow:hidden;

}

.r_mid {

	width:100%;

	border:#C2D4DE 1px solid;


}

/* 910frame'style */

.container {

	width:910px;

	margin:0 auto;

	padding:0px;

}

.c_top, .c_mid, .c_bottom {

	width:100%;


	background:#F9FAFC;

}

.c_t_mid {

	border-top:#C2D4DE 1px solid;

	width:896px;

	height:6px;

	float:left;

	overflow:hidden;

}

.c_b_mid {

	border-bottom:#C2D4DE 1px solid;

	width:896px;

	height:6px;

	float:left;

	overflow:hidden;

}

.c_mid {

	width:908px;

	border-left:#C2D4DE 1px solid;

	border-right:#C2D4DE 1px solid;
	border-top:#C2D4DE 1px solid;
	border-bottom:#C2D4DE 1px solid;

	margin-bottom:8px;

}

/* a's style */



a.white {

	color:#FFFFFF;

	text-decoration:none;

}

a.blue1 {

	color:#20659c;

	text-decoration:underline;

}

a.blue2 {

	color:#22659A;

	text-decoration:none;

}

a.gray {

	color:#738197;

	text-decoration:none;

}

a.gray1 {

	color:#5C6467;

	text-decoration:none;

}

a.black {

	color:#000000;

	text-decoration:none;

}

a.red {

	color:#FF0000;

	text-decoration:none;

}

a.green {

	color:#59750C;

	text-decoration:none;

}

a:hover {

	text-decoration:underline;

}

/* font's style */

.f14a {

	font-size:14px;

	font-weight:bold;

}

.f14b {

	font-size:14px;

}

.f12a {

	font-size:12px;

	font-weight:bold;

}

.f12b {

	font-size:12px;

}

.f1{

    font-size:12px;

	color:#000;

	font-weight:bold;

}

/* hack's style */

.clear {

	clear:both;

}

.hack10 {

	height:10px;

	clear:both;

	overflow:hidden;

}
.hack6 {

	height:6px;

	clear:both;

	overflow:hidden;

}

/* p's style */

.p24px {

	line-height:24px;

}

.p20px {

	line-height:25px;

	padding:0px 0px 0px 10px;

}

.p30px {

	line-height:38px;

	padding:0px 0px 0px 10px;

}


.p1 {

	padding:10px 0px;

}

.p2 {

	padding:0 0 0 13px;
	font-size:14px;

}

.p2a {

	padding:5px 0px 10px 35px;
	

}

/* Hxx's style */

h1 {

	font-size:14px;

	font-weight:bold;

	color:#000000;

	border-bottom:#90C900 3px solid;

	float:left;

}

/* line's style */

.line45px {

	line-height:45px;

}

.fj_list{margin-bottom:10px; overflow:hidden; display:block; width:100%;}

#wlist p {display:block; line-height:25px; text-decoration:underline;}

.fj_list li{

	float: left;

	width: 100px; 

	color: #000000; 

	line-height: 22px; 

	height: 22px; 

	text-align:left

	margin:20px;

	list-style-image:none;

	list-style-position:outside;

	list-style-type:none;

}